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Bug: 处理好友请求时报错 #182

Closed
Aliorpse opened this issue Sep 29, 2024 · 7 comments · Fixed by #180
Closed

Bug: 处理好友请求时报错 #182

Aliorpse opened this issue Sep 29, 2024 · 7 comments · Fixed by #180
Labels
bug Something isn't working

Comments

@Aliorpse
Copy link

警告: 在进一步操作之前,请检查下列选项。如果您忽视此模板或者没有提供关键信息,您的 Issue 将直接被关闭

  • 确保您使用的是最新版本的Karin
  • 确保您的问题尚未在 Issues 列表中提出.
  • 确保您的问题不是由于您的代码错误导致的.

描述问题

加机器人好友然后报错

复现步骤

详细描述如何复现该问题:

加机器人好友

预期行为

通过好友

实际行为

报错

环境信息

  • 操作系统:winserver 2022
  • Node.js 版本:v20.15.1
  • 项目版本:latest

附加信息

[Karin][18:15:19.939][INFO] [Bot:3982775852] [好友添加]:{"time":1727604919,"self_id":3982775852,"post_type":"notice","notice_type":"friend_add","user_id":这是用户id}
[Karin][18:15:19.941][ERRO] TypeError: Cannot read properties of undefined (reading 'scene')
    at NoticeHandler.init (file:///C:/Users/Administrator/Desktop/karin/node_modules/.pnpm/[email protected]/node_modules/node-karin/lib/event/handler/notice.js:40:28)
    at new NoticeHandler (file:///C:/Users/Administrator/Desktop/karin/node_modules/.pnpm/[email protected]/node_modules/node-karin/lib/event/handler/notice.js:13:14)
    at Karin.<anonymous> (file:///C:/Users/Administrator/Desktop/karin/node_modules/.pnpm/[email protected]/node_modules/node-karin/lib/core/listener/listener.js:29:43)
    at Karin.emit (node:events:519:28)
    at Karin.emit (file:///C:/Users/Administrator/Desktop/karin/node_modules/.pnpm/[email protected]/node_modules/node-karin/lib/core/listener/listener.js:37:22)
    at OB11Event.noticeEvent (file:///C:/Users/Administrator/Desktop/karin/node_modules/.pnpm/[email protected]/node_modules/node-karin/lib/adapter/onebot/11/event.js:388:18)
    at OB11Event.event (file:///C:/Users/Administrator/Desktop/karin/node_modules/.pnpm/[email protected]/node_modules/node-karin/lib/adapter/onebot/11/event.js:22:22)
    at AdapterOneBot11.init (file:///C:/Users/Administrator/Desktop/karin/node_modules/.pnpm/[email protected]/node_modules/node-karin/lib/adapter/onebot/11/index.js:94:33)
    at WebSocket.<anonymous> (file:///C:/Users/Administrator/Desktop/karin/node_modules/.pnpm/[email protected]/node_modules/node-karin/lib/adapter/onebot/11/index.js:70:25)
    at WebSocket.emit (node:events:519:28)
@Aliorpse Aliorpse added the bug Something isn't working label Sep 29, 2024
@shijinn520
Copy link
Contributor

用的啥适配器。

@Aliorpse
Copy link
Author

Aliorpse commented Oct 2, 2024

用的啥适配器。

napcat2.6.15

@shijinn520
Copy link
Contributor

用的啥适配器。

napcat2.6.15

好的 等我病好看一下。

@Aliorpse
Copy link
Author

Aliorpse commented Oct 2, 2024

用的啥适配器。

napcat2.6.15

好的 等我病好看一下。

okok,感谢

@shijinn520
Copy link
Contributor

import karin from 'node-karin'

export const test = karin.accept('request.private_apply', async (e) => {
  await e.bot.SetFriendApplyResult(e.content.flag, true)
})

@Aliorpse
Copy link
Author

Aliorpse commented Oct 6, 2024

额我bot号现在被封了(
没法测试

@Aliorpse
Copy link
Author

Aliorpse commented Oct 6, 2024

昨晚看见忘回了qwq

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
bug Something isn't working
Projects
None yet
Development

Successfully merging a pull request may close this issue.

2 participants